Cellulite, a common concern for many, is often associated with the dimpled appearance of skin, particularly on the thighs, buttocks, and hips. While it’s a natural occurrence influenced by factors like genetics, hormones, and lifestyle, many wonder if gaining muscle can help reduce its visibility. The idea is that increased muscle mass might smooth out the skin’s texture by providing a more even foundation beneath the fat layer. However, the relationship between muscle gain and cellulite reduction is complex, as cellulite is primarily caused by the interaction between fat deposits, connective tissue, and skin elasticity. While building muscle can improve overall body composition and tone, it may not entirely eliminate cellulite, though it can potentially minimize its appearance. Understanding this dynamic requires exploring how muscle development interacts with the underlying structures contributing to cellulite.

Muscle Growth and Skin Appearance: How increased muscle mass affects cellulite visibility

The relationship between muscle growth and cellulite visibility is a topic of interest for many individuals seeking to improve their skin appearance. Cellulite, characterized by the dimpled, lumpy appearance of the skin, is primarily caused by the interaction between fat deposits, connective tissue, and skin elasticity. When considering whether cellulite goes away with increased muscle mass, it’s essential to understand how muscle growth influences these factors. Building muscle can lead to a more toned and firmer appearance, which may reduce the visibility of cellulite by creating a smoother surface beneath the skin. This occurs because muscle tissue is denser than fat, and as muscles grow, they push against the skin, minimizing the uneven texture caused by fat deposits.

One of the key mechanisms by which muscle growth affects cellulite is through improved skin elasticity and thickness. Strength training stimulates collagen production, a protein that enhances skin structure and resilience. As collagen levels increase, the skin becomes more supple and better able to conceal underlying fat lobules, thereby reducing the dimpled effect of cellulite. Additionally, increased muscle mass can alter body composition, reducing overall body fat percentage. Since cellulite is more pronounced in areas with higher fat content, lowering body fat through muscle gain can indirectly diminish its appearance. However, it’s important to note that cellulite is not solely a result of body fat percentage; genetics, age, and hormonal factors also play significant roles.

Another aspect to consider is how muscle growth impacts blood circulation and lymphatic drainage. Regular resistance training improves vascularity, enhancing blood flow and nutrient delivery to the skin. This increased circulation can help reduce fluid retention and promote the removal of toxins, both of which are associated with cellulite formation. Furthermore, stronger muscles provide better support to the surrounding tissues, reducing the tension on connective fibers that contribute to the dimpling effect. While muscle growth alone may not completely eliminate cellulite, it can significantly improve skin texture and tone, making cellulite less noticeable.

It’s crucial to approach muscle growth as part of a holistic strategy for managing cellulite. Combining strength training with a balanced diet, hydration, and cardiovascular exercise can maximize results. Strength training should focus on compound movements that target multiple muscle groups, particularly those areas prone to cellulite, such as the thighs and buttocks. Consistency is key, as noticeable changes in muscle mass and skin appearance typically require several months of dedicated effort. Additionally, maintaining realistic expectations is important, as individual responses to muscle growth and cellulite reduction vary based on factors like genetics and starting fitness level.

In conclusion, gaining muscle can positively impact cellulite visibility by improving skin elasticity, reducing body fat, enhancing circulation, and providing structural support to tissues. While it may not entirely eradicate cellulite, increased muscle mass contributes to a smoother, firmer skin appearance. For optimal results, integrate strength training into a comprehensive lifestyle approach that includes proper nutrition, hydration, and overall fitness. By understanding the interplay between muscle growth and skin health, individuals can take proactive steps toward achieving their desired aesthetic goals.

Exercise Types and Cellulite: Specific workouts that target cellulite reduction effectively

While gaining muscle can improve the appearance of cellulite by creating a smoother look, specific exercises targeting cellulite reduction can further enhance results. Cellulite, caused by fat deposits pushing through connective tissue, is influenced by factors like genetics, hormones, and lifestyle. However, incorporating targeted workouts can help minimize its visibility. Here’s how specific exercise types can effectively address cellulite:

Strength Training for Muscle Tone and Fat Reduction

Strength training is one of the most effective ways to combat cellulite. By building muscle, you increase metabolic rate, which helps burn fat more efficiently. Focus on compound exercises like squats, lunges, deadlifts, and leg presses, as these target large muscle groups in the legs and glutes—areas where cellulite is most common. Incorporating resistance bands or weights can intensify the workout, promoting greater muscle growth and fat loss. Consistent strength training not only tightens the skin but also reduces the fat layer beneath, diminishing the dimpled appearance of cellulite.

High-Intensity Interval Training (HIIT) for Fat Burning

HIIT workouts alternate between short bursts of intense activity and brief recovery periods, maximizing calorie burn in a short time. Exercises like burpees, jump squats, and mountain climbers engage multiple muscle groups while boosting cardiovascular fitness. HIIT increases fat oxidation and improves blood circulation, which can help reduce fluid retention and smooth out cellulite. Adding HIIT sessions 2-3 times per week can accelerate fat loss and enhance muscle definition, contributing to a more even skin texture.

Low-Impact Cardio for Circulation and Lymphatic Health

Low-impact cardio exercises like walking, cycling, or swimming improve blood flow and lymphatic drainage, which are crucial for reducing cellulite. Poor circulation and lymphatic congestion can exacerbate the appearance of cellulite by causing fluid buildup and toxin accumulation. These exercises help flush out toxins and reduce inflammation, promoting healthier skin. Aim for 30-45 minutes of moderate-intensity cardio most days of the week to support overall cellulite reduction.

Pilates and Yoga for Flexibility and Skin Elasticity

Pilates and yoga focus on flexibility, balance, and core strength, which can improve posture and muscle tone. Moves like the Pilates side leg lift or yoga’s warrior pose target the thighs and glutes, enhancing muscle definition in cellulite-prone areas. Additionally, these practices promote collagen production and skin elasticity, which can reduce the dimpling effect. The emphasis on deep breathing and relaxation also aids in reducing stress hormones like cortisol, which are linked to fat storage and cellulite formation.

Targeted Bodyweight Exercises for Problem Areas

Bodyweight exercises like glute bridges, wall sits, and step-ups are simple yet effective for toning cellulite-prone zones. These movements isolate specific muscle groups, improving firmness and reducing fat pockets. Consistency is key; performing these exercises 3-4 times per week can yield noticeable improvements in skin texture and appearance. Combining these workouts with a balanced diet and hydration maximizes their impact on cellulite reduction.

Incorporating these exercise types into a regular routine can significantly reduce cellulite by addressing its underlying causes—fat accumulation, poor circulation, and weak muscle tone. While cellulite may not completely disappear, these targeted workouts can lead to smoother, firmer skin and improved overall body composition.

Diet and Muscle Building: Nutrition’s role in reducing cellulite while gaining muscle

Cellulite, often a concern for many, is influenced by factors like genetics, hormones, and lifestyle. While gaining muscle doesn’t directly eliminate cellulite, it can significantly reduce its appearance by improving skin elasticity and overall body composition. Nutrition plays a pivotal role in this process, as it fuels muscle growth and supports skin health. A well-structured diet focused on muscle building can indirectly contribute to minimizing cellulite by enhancing the body’s ability to tone and firm up areas prone to dimpling.

To effectively reduce cellulite while gaining muscle, prioritize a protein-rich diet. Protein is the building block of muscle tissue, and adequate intake is essential for muscle repair and growth. Sources like lean meats, fish, eggs, dairy, legumes, and plant-based proteins should be staples in your meals. Aim for 1.2 to 2.0 grams of protein per kilogram of body weight daily, depending on your activity level. Pairing protein with strength training stimulates muscle development, which can smooth out the skin’s appearance and lessen the visibility of cellulite.

Hydration and collagen-boosting nutrients are equally important in this process. Drinking plenty of water helps maintain skin elasticity and flushes out toxins, reducing the dimpled effect of cellulite. Incorporate foods rich in collagen-supporting nutrients like vitamin C (citrus fruits, bell peppers), zinc (nuts, seeds), and copper (shellfish, whole grains). Additionally, antioxidants from fruits and vegetables combat oxidative stress, promoting healthier skin. A diet rich in these nutrients not only aids muscle recovery but also improves skin texture.

Healthy fats are another critical component of a cellulite-reducing, muscle-building diet. Omega-3 fatty acids, found in fatty fish, flaxseeds, and walnuts, reduce inflammation and support skin health. Including these fats in your diet helps maintain cell membrane integrity, contributing to smoother skin. Avoid trans fats and limit saturated fats, as they can exacerbate inflammation and hinder progress. Balancing macronutrients—protein, carbs, and fats—ensures sustained energy for workouts and optimal muscle growth.

Finally, focus on whole, nutrient-dense foods while minimizing processed items. Refined sugars and carbohydrates can lead to inflammation and fat accumulation, worsening cellulite. Opt for complex carbohydrates like quinoa, sweet potatoes, and oats to provide steady energy for workouts. Incorporate fiber-rich foods to aid digestion and regulate blood sugar levels. A clean, balanced diet not only supports muscle building but also creates an environment where cellulite is less likely to thrive. Consistency in nutrition, combined with strength training, is key to achieving a toned physique with reduced cellulite.
